Quick heads-up on Pinwheel UI versioning: we cut a minor release every sprint, and anything touching component props needs a changeset file in the PR. No changeset, no merge — the bot will nag you. Majors are rare and go through the design council first. The full policy, with examples of what counts as breaking, lives on the internal page below.

wiki page, bahip-yahip: https://grafana.qirvanlabs.corp/browse/display/projects/cc3a1b9dbfc9

## Configuration — Pixelsaw CLI

Heads up, support folks: Pixelsaw reads its settings from a local env file, not flags. Most of it is boring — output dir, max concurrency, default quality. The one thing customers trip over is the upload secret, which has to be present before batch jobs can push resized images. It goes in the env file like so.

secret setting of fawef-taweg: COURIER_KEY8=16ed8277

**ALERT: Duplicate payment retries — missing idempotency keys**

The Coppervale retry worker is resubmitting charges without idempotency keys after the 4.2 rollout. Downstream processor dedup is catching most, but three duplicates settled in the Marrow region overnight. Alert fires when keyless retry rate exceeds 0.5% over 15 minutes. Hold further rollout waves until the hotfix ships. Duplicate settlements require manual reversal within 24 hours. Questions or reversal requests go to the payments on-call.

alerts address for kafof-bagag: kasael@olvarqdyn.corp

# Service Accounts — Crashfunnel Pipeline

Welcome aboard! The crash-report pipeline for the Pebblekit mobile app runs under the `crashfunnel-svc` account. It pulls symbol files, dedupes stack traces, and pushes summaries to the triage board. You'll mostly touch the ingest worker. Don't create personal accounts for this — use the shared service identity. For local testing, the ingest endpoint expects the key shown here.

app token of fajop-fahif = qvz4-AnML

Subject: Handover — Fabrikit on-call

Hey! Quick handover notes. Fabrikit (our test-data factory lib) had a flaky seed generator this week — if builds fail on the Norwick suite, just bump the seed cache and rerun. Docs live on the Lantermill wiki under "Fabrikit basics," which new folks should skim first. Nothing else burning. If anything weird pops up overnight, ping the library owner directly.

billing contact of bafog-bawip = fraael@lumicworks.corp